At least 75 of the 307 people charged in connection with the violence that occurred on Capitol Hill in January made political donations. More than 98% of contributions went to Republican candidates and committees, and nearly 87% of them donated to Trump. https://t.co/c0XLi5B0s2 https://t.co/aHnlHXoQCU — PolitiTweet.org

#CAGov - Stewart and Lynda Resnick, billionaire agribusiness tycoons and major promoters of the Delta Tunnel and increased water pumping from the Sacramento-San Joaquin River Delta, have donated a total of $366,800 to Governor Gavin Newsom since 2018. https://t.co/LdnRXRvNVj — PolitiTweet.org
